Old Fashioned Southern Brown Rice

Finished southern brown rice in a baking dish.
Image Credit: Lana’s Cooking

Called brown rice only because of the color of the finished dish, Southern Brown Rice is an easy side that goes well with a variety of entrees. It often shows up at potlucks and covered dish suppers throughout the South.

Angel Biscuits

A biscuit split open and spread with jam.
Image Credit: Lana’s Cooking

These light, fluffy, melt-in-your-mouth Angel Biscuits are the perfect cross between a biscuit and a dinner roll. They take the best of both–buttermilk from biscuits and yeast from rolls–and produce an ethereal bread with lovely golden tops and meltingly tender interiors. These are my mama’s specialty, and they’re sure to become a cherished favorite at your table as well.
